Torre Melina is a city resort in Barcelona. An oasis of tranquillity and distinction, located in the upper area of the city. With unique experiences that will make this accommodation a benchmark in the Catalan capital, with access to the Palau de Congressos de Catalunya, the gardens of Torre Melina, and signature restaurants such as Erre Errechu, Beso Barcelona and a cocktail bar by Erik Lorincz. Located on Avenida Diagonal next to the Real Club de Polo. With great connection to the city centre and the airport, this space is surrounded by 25,000 m2 of centenary gardens and has a private lounge and unique services; as well as two outdoor swimming pools, wellness centre, and gym. It features 18 meeting rooms, an exclusive 360º rooftop to host events, private parking, and direct access to the Palau de Congressos de Catalunya, becoming a new asset in congress and business tourism in Barcelona. Generally, it was 3 star experience. Advantages: good cleaning service, buffet food was okay most of the time, hotel is located very close to the sea. The biggest disadvantage is an “all inclusive”, it is definitely not comparable with Turkish all inclusive. First of all, visitors who paid for all inclusive are not getting anything in mini-bar, not even a water. You can get water from the bar from a water cooler, but you have to have your own bottle. Also, their “all inclusive” does not include a lot of drinks from the bar, and restaurant near the main bar and in front of the sea. The “all inclusive” ice cream is a joke, instead of the normal ice cream you are getting a smallest version of only 2 or 3 basic ice creams, for all other ones you need to pay. Also, the “snack bar” is located outside of the hotel, food itself was not too bad, but pretty basic, the area was very small and near the children’s swimming pool. For the beach towels you need to give 10€ deposit in cash, and if you want sun lounger with umbrella on the beach you need to pay 25€ for one day use. The hotel bar on the beach is also non “all inclusive”. So, out of all hotel locations you only can use your all inclusive benefit in 2 bars and 1 “snack bar” + buffet. Overall, hotel is not bad but not good. Would only recommend to go there with option bed+breakfast, and pay for the rest meals and drinks.
